WebOct 15, 2024 · George Washington Carver (ca. 1864–1943) was born enslaved in Missouri at the time of the Civil War. His exact birth date and year are unknown, and reported dates range between 1860 and 1865. … WebJul 17, 2024 · What did George Washington Carver do to help farmers? Carver discovered more than 300 uses for peanuts and hundreds more uses for soybeans, pecans and sweet potatoes. Carver arrived in Winterset in 1888 after being turned away from college in Kansas. WebGeorge Washington Carver did not know the exact date of his birth, but he thought it was in January, 1864 (some evidence indicates July, 1861, but not conclusively).
